The light wind from the direction of the English Channel
doesn't possess the characteristics of a real sea breeze because it's rather fitful and failing to peg back the air temperature, standing at its highest value since the 11th of September 2008 here. However, all the Cumulus is aligned north of Romsey with the southern aspect clear of cloud, typical of a sea breeze passage. Current weather: SYNOP 27/1450Z 03/// 42680 11605 10262 20150 40170 57010 81201 333 81845= METAR EG// 271450Z 16005KT 9999 FEW045 26/15 Q//// BLU= Brief details: wind... SSE, force 2. visibility... 30km. max temp so far today... +26.4C. RH... 50%. clouds... 1/8 CU med, base 4500ft; 1/8 CI 30000ft. beaufort letters (1350-1450Z)... by. Nigel (Romsey, Hampshire) |
